Reminiscing on “Blues Skies” with Temple In Man

Temple In Man brings a retro-psychedelic style to indietronica music with staticky vocals and fun piano filters. This solo artist from Stockholm, Sweden has a synth wave feel, flirting with the likes of MGMT and Gorillaz. His newest single “Blue Skies,” which released last month, is the perfect soundtrack to a breezy, summer day.

Since Temple In Man’s debut single “Reminiscing” released earlier this year, he’s been building momentum for the album dropping in the near future. As a toast we are featuring “Blue Skies” on our Glasse Rocks playlist this week!
